The Red Room at Cap City: Alex English
Alex English is an Emmy-nominated writer who recently completed his third season writing on Saturday Night Live. Prior to joining SNL, he was a writer and performer on the National Lampoon Radio Hour podcast. His other credits include B.E.T’s The Rundown with Robin Thede and Netflix’s The Fix with Jimmy Carr, Paramount+’s Inside Amy Schumer, HBOMax’s That Damn Michael Che and HBO’s Pause with Sam Jay and High Maintenance. He also appeared on the Ilana Glazer produced Tight Five for Comedy Central Digital and has opened for such comedians as Michael Che, Roy Wood, Jr., Michelle Wolf and Sam Morril.
New York Magazine listed him as a “Comedian You Should & Will Know” and The New York Times lauded him as one of “The Queer Young Comics Redefining American Humor.”
